﻿ @charset "utf-8";
/* CSS Document */

@media only screen and (max-width:992px) {
.userpic {
float: left !important;
}
.foot {
position: relative;
left: 0px;
}
#app-wrapper[app-device-type="phone"] .app-right-header {
top: 0px !important;
}
.content-title {
background-color: #fff;
padding: 10px 20px;
height: auto;
overflow: initial;
margin: 0px;
}
.app-right-header li span img, b {
display: none
}
.deptname {
font-size: 23px;
}
.form-control {height: auto !important;
min-height: 40px !important;
}
}
@media only screen and (max-width:768px) {
#app-wrapper[app-device-type="phone"] #app-header {
position: fixed;
height: 60px;
}
.deptname {
font-size: 15px;
}
#app-left-panel {
top: 60px; left:-73%;
}
.app-minimized-lpanel #app-left-panel {left:0%;
    }
.app-minimized-lpanel #app-left-panel {
    width: 280px !important;
}
    .app-minimized-lpanel #app-left-panel ul { width:100%!important;
    }
.app-minimized-lpanel #app-left-panel .panel-list > li > a span.menu-text {
    display: block;
}
.app-minimized-lpanel #main-content {
    margin-left:0px;
}

    .app-minimized-lpanel #app-left-panel .panel-list > li:hover > a, .app-minimized-lpanel #app-left-panel .panel-list > li:focus > a {width:100%;
    }
        .app-minimized-lpanel #app-left-panel .panel-list > li:hover > a span.menu-text, .app-minimized-lpanel #app-left-panel .panel-list > li:focus > a span.menu-text {display:block; color:#fff;
        }

#app-left-panel .profile-box {
display: none;
}
#main-content {
    margin-left:0;
}
.open {
    left: 0 !important;
}



.upfile-wrap {
    height: auto !important;
}

.user-panel-top li:first-child {
    font-size: 13px;
    margin: 0px !important;
    padding: 15px 0px !important;
}
}


@media only screen and (max-width:400px) {
.userpic {
    display: block;
    height: auto !important;
    border: #ddd 2px solid;
    text-align: center;
    padding: 15px;
    margin: 0px 16px !important;
}
.userpic {
    float: none !important;
}

.upfile-wrap {
    border: 2px solid #dddddd;
    height: auto !important;
    padding: 8px;
    margin:0px 0px 15px 0px !important
}

.panel-body h3 {
    padding: 8px 6px;
    margin-bottom: 13px;
    font-size: 20px;
}

.fileUpload3 {
    margin: 15px;
    padding: 8px 18px;
}



.left-side-collapsed .logo-icon {
    height: 140px;
    display: none !important;
}
}